Reds Score Ten Again

For the second straight night, the Reds put a pair of numbers in the run column instead of just with a 10-1 pasting in their final against the Reds. It’s nice to win a series because it’s been a while and it was also nice to see Edinson Volquez improve to 4-0. In the meantime, Barry Zito fell to an ugly 0-6. What happened to that guy.

Adam Dunn sat this one out but Brandon Phillips picked up the power bat with a pair of long balls. He drove in three and scored three while Ryan Freel went two for five with two runs and two RBIs.

Volquez struck out ten in seven solid frames. He gave up just one run on five hits and three walks. His ERA of 1.23 looks very nice as well.

Next up are the second place Cardinals in St. Louis. Bronson Arroyo gets the nod against Todd Wellemeyer in the opener tomorrow night.
